/// <summary>
|
|
/// Check that region configuration information makes sense.
|
|
/// </summary>
|
|
/// <param name="regions"></param>
|
|
/// <returns>True if we're sane, false if we're insane</returns>
|
|
private bool CheckRegionsForSanity(RegionInfo[] regions)
|
|
{
|
|
if (regions.Length <= 1)
|
|
return true;
|
|
|
|
for (int i = 0; i < regions.Length - 1; i++)
|
|
{
|
|
for (int j = i + 1; j < regions.Length; j++)
|
|
{
|
|
if (regions[i].RegionID == regions[j].RegionID)
|
|
{
|
|
m_log.ErrorFormat(
|
|
"[LOADREGIONS]: Regions {0} and {1} have the same UUID {2}",
|
|
regions[i].RegionName, regions[j].RegionName, regions[i].RegionID);
|
|
return false;
|
|
}
|
|
else if (
|
|
regions[i].RegionLocX == regions[j].RegionLocX && regions[i].RegionLocY == regions[j].RegionLocY)
|
|
{
|
|
m_log.ErrorFormat(
|
|
"[LOADREGIONS]: Regions {0} and {1} have the same grid location ({2}, {3})",
|
|
regions[i].RegionName, regions[j].RegionName, regions[i].RegionLocX, regions[i].RegionLocY);
|
|
return false;
|
|
}
|
|
else if (regions[i].InternalEndPoint.Port == regions[j].InternalEndPoint.Port)
|
|
{
|
|
m_log.ErrorFormat(
|
|
"[LOADREGIONS]: Regions {0} and {1} have the same internal IP port {2}",
|
|
regions[i].RegionName, regions[j].RegionName, regions[i].InternalEndPoint.Port);
|
|
return false;
|
|
}
|
|
}
|
|
}
|
|
|
|
return true;
|
|
}
